Design and Portability
When it comes to design and portability, the VOPLLS projector stands out with its thin profile of just 1.81 inches, making it incredibly easy to carry around. Its sleek, minimalist design allows it to fit comfortably in a bag, resembling a premium hardcover book. In contrast, the YGSKK projector, while still portable, does not emphasize its size as much. Both projectors are designed for on-the-go use, but the VOPLLS offers a more stylish and compact option, which could be a deciding factor for users who prioritize aesthetics and convenience.
Image Quality
In terms of image quality, both projectors boast native 1080P resolution, but the YGSKK projector also claims compatibility with 4K, allowing for an enhanced viewing experience when using compatible devices. With a brightness rating of up to 300 ANSI lumens, the YGSKK projector promises 50% brighter images compared to similar models on the market. The VOPLLS projector, on the other hand, emphasizes its 4K HDR clarity and vibrant colors, ensuring every frame is vivid and sharp. The competitive edge in image quality largely hinges on user needs, with the YGSKK offering brighter projections while the VOPLLS excels in color accuracy and HDR performance.

Connectivity Options
Connectivity is a crucial aspect of any modern projector, and both products don’t disappoint. The YGSKK projector features the latest Wi-Fi 6 technology and Bluetooth 5.3, ensuring faster connections and stable streaming experiences. Its ability to wirelessly connect to smartphones also enhances convenience for users looking to share content easily. On the other hand, the VOPLLS projector also supports Wi-Fi and Bluetooth but emphasizes its auto-focus feature and 360° adjustable bracket for versatile projection angles. Both models provide solid connectivity options, but the YGSKK’s advanced tech may appeal more to users focused on seamless online content streaming.
Price Comparison
Price is a significant factor for many buyers, and there's a notable difference between the two projectors. The YGSKK projector is priced at $73.99, while the VOPLLS projector is significantly more expensive at $159.99. This represents a price difference of about 117%, with the YGSKK projector being the more budget-friendly option. For consumers looking for a solid projector without breaking the bank, the YGSKK clearly presents a more economical choice, whereas the VOPLLS might be more suited for those willing to invest in additional features and performance.
